I am wondering if someone could guide me in identifying the nine children of Stephen and Phillippa Chesterfield of Gorran, Cornwall. All of their children were born before the 1837 date of official birth registration. I do know that Phillippa Chesterfield died in 1836 and was buried in St Gorran.

Hello
A "parent search" on the IGI database at www.familysearch.org yields the following extracted baptism records for children matching those parents' names:
James Chesterfield b 4 Sep 1818, chr 28 Oct 1818 Wesleyan, St Austell Elizabeth Ann Chesterfield b 3 Jul 1820, chr 27 Sep 1820 Wesleyan, St Austell John Chesterfield chr 26 Apr 1824 Gorran James Chesterfield chr 26 Apr 1824 Gorran Maria Chesterfield b 22 Nov 1825, chr 15 Feb 1829 Wesleyan, St Austell Stephen Chesterfield chr 25 Dec 1827 Gorran Elizabeth Chesterfield b 18 Jun 1829, chr 9 Jul 1829 Wesleyan, St Austell Timothy Chesterfield chr 1 Sep 1833 Gorran, d 15 Jan 1836 Timothy Chesterfield chr 18 May 1836 Gorran

MARRIAGE on IGI; Stephen CHESTERFIELD Philippa or Philipa ROBINS 07 February 1818, Gorran, Cornwall, England
DEATH from Cornwall OPC; Mrs Chesterfield Parish, West Briton 20 May 1836 Residence, Goran, St., High Lanes Register Notes, On Monday last; Wife of Stephen; leaving 9 children

I do know that the two 'James' listed are in fact reference to the same person. As per a letter I received quite a while ago from a fellow Chesterfield family genealogist, it indicated that James was in fact baptised with his brother John on Apr 26, 1824 at the parish church but a note under his name states that he was born Oct 5, 1818. This is the reason why I say 8 of 9 children. Hope this makes sense.
